Tom Yum

A Thai coconut lemongrass soup with mushrooms, tofu, tomatoes, shallots, rice, and a hint of red curry

Short history: Tom Yum is a hot and sour soup that originates from Thailand! There is relatively little known about the origins of this dish – it has become so popular in Thai households and families that this year, Thailand is seeking to have Tom Yum soup included in Unesco’s intangible cultural heritage list of 2020. Says Susan Waggoner after she searched for a history of Tom Yum and came up pretty much empty handed, “in my experience, this is almost always the mark of a very ancient dish, one that preceded written recipes and has become such a part of the culture it does not need further explanation.” Whatever the origins of this delicious dish, you will receive great health benefits from eating it! Antioxidants, vitamins B, C, & K, potassium, folate, iron, manganese, and magnesium are all present in this dish.
